How this cat pregnancy calculator works

Many queens carry kittens for about 65 days from conception, with a normal range either side. The calculator adds 65 days to your mating date and shows an estimated queening day.

It also reports how many days pregnant your cat is today and how many days remain until the due date. A stage label and care tip help you plan nesting spots, food, and vet checks more calmly.

How precise is this cat due date calculator?

The result is only a guide. Ovulation timing, litter size, and breed can shift queening a few days earlier or later than the date shown.

My cat mated on several days. Which date should I enter?

You can use the first strong mating, the last, or the middle day and then treat the due date as a window. Ultrasound and vet checks can refine the timing further.

When should I see a vet during cat pregnancy?

Many breeders plan at least one vet visit for scans or health checks. Contact your vet sooner if your queen seems unwell, stops eating, or goes past the due window with no sign of labor.
